Light-duty trucks have been a staple in the automotive industry, offering a versatile blend of power, durability, and convenience. These vehicles are an indispensable asset for both individuals and businesses, handling everything from daily commutes to demanding hauling tasks. This detailed exploration highlights some top picks in the light-duty truck category and delves into their unique features and applications, ensuring you make an informed decision.

The Ford F-150 consistently tops the charts as America’s favorite light-duty truck, and for good reason. With a legacy of reliability, the F-150 combines robust performance with modern technologies. It features a range of engine options, including a fuel-efficient turbocharged V6 and a powerful V8, making it adaptable to various needs. The F-150 is also lauded for its high-strength aluminum alloy body, which enhances fuel efficiency without compromising strength. Advanced safety features, such as adaptive cruise control and lane-keeping assist, further elevate its standing. Chevy's Silverado 1500 is another strong contender in the light-duty truck arena. Known for its dependable nature and innovative features, the Silverado 1500 offers an impressive blend of performance and functionality. The truck's versatile engine lineup, featuring options like the Duramax 3.0L Turbo-Diesel, caters to those requiring both power and efficiency. Additionally, the Silverado is equipped with an intuitive infotainment system and offers a plethora of driver assistance features for enhanced safety.

Next on the list is the Ram 1500, which has carved out its niche with a focus on luxury and comfort without sacrificing utility. Renowned for its smooth ride, the Ram 1500 features a coil-spring rear suspension system, setting it apart from the competition. Its interiors, often compared to luxury sedans, include top-tier materials and cutting-edge technology, such as a large touchscreen display and a digital rearview mirror. The eTorque mild hybrid system is another innovative aspect, boosting both performance and fuel economy. Toyota's Tundra brings a blend of reliability and rugged capability. While its engine lineup may seem limited compared to its rivals, the available i-Force MAX hybrid powertrain changes the game by merging efficiency with substantial towing capacity. The Tundra is also built with long-term ownership in mind, often praised for its longevity and robust resale value. The Nissan Titan, though less talked about, stands out with one of the best warranty coverages, enhancing its value proposition. Its standard V8 engine offers a commendable performance, making it a reliable choice for those needing extra power for towing and hauling. The Titan’s straightforward design prioritizes functionality, with an easy-to-use infotainment system and practical safety technology applications. GMC's Sierra 1500 is recognized for its premium feel and innovative features. With technology like the MultiPro tailgate, it emphasizes versatility. The Sierra 1500’s refined cabins and powerful engines make it a competent choice for those seeking both workhorse capabilities and a touch of luxury. Its attention to detail in design and construction adds to its allure, ensuring your investment is both practical and prestigious.
